West Lafayette, IN to Avon, IN is 59.3 miles and takes about 1 hour 22 minutes via I 65 and State Road 267, with a fuel budget near $9 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This trip is a straightforward drive entirely within Indiana, connecting two points in the Midwest. Expect a functional journey focused on efficient travel rather than extensive sightseeing. Given its relatively short distance and duration, this route is ideal for a same-day excursion or a quick leg of a larger trip.

This drive is primarily highway-focused, with 65% of the journey taking place on interstates and major state roads. You'll experience a significant uninterrupted stretch of 38.1 miles on I 65, offering a consistent pace. As you transition to State Road 267 and Avon Avenue, the character may shift slightly, but the overall feel remains one of direct travel. The route is designed for getting from point A to point B efficiently, rather than winding through charming backroads.
This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on I 65 and State Road 267. There are only a few real navigation decisions along the way. The trickiest moment comes early in the drive near Vine Street.
